Transaction 3037a13db7985218e2a6622b97405b2d6f49452c17a72ff9641934b7964c8ae7
1 Input
2 Outputs
- 3037a13db7985218e2a6622b97405b2d6f49452c17a72ff9641934b7964c8ae7:0
- 3037a13db7985218e2a6622b97405b2d6f49452c17a72ff9641934b7964c8ae7:1
value 86271
address 3HVFuSj5LQwBNZB7mm6UpZEzsRexCURB2A
value 386036
address 1CQMZCdwvgHuB5P5QdCGAqWdUeb2867c7Q